Description
Bio-ethanol is a renewable energy that takes biomass as material, which can be used as fuel of automobile alone or with gasoline. Compare same bulk of bio-ethanol with gasoline, the heat value of burning is 30% lower. When added 10%, decrease of the heat value is not so obvious. In this condition, the engine can be used without any changes on it.
Brazil and the United States are the biggest bio-ethanol producers as well as consumers. Brazil takes sugar cane as the raw materials while US maize. Their annual consumption of bio-ethanol fuel is 12 million tons and 4.5 million tons separately. 10% of vehicles about 15 million automobiles in US take E 10 ethanol gasoline, i.e. 10% bio-ethanol as the fuel. China, has decided to refer to this example to widely use E 10 ethanol gasoline. In the next decade or so bio-ethanol is bond to have a bright future in the market.
According to the Eleventh Five-Year Plan on bio-ethanol fuel, China has authorized four pilot projects on bio-ethanol. Up till now an annual production capacity of 1.02 million ton has realized. Herein Huarun Alcohol Co., Ltd in Heilongjiang province has realized an annual production capacity of 100,000 tons, and Jilin Fuel Alcohol Co., Ltd, and Henan Tianguan Fuel ethanol Co., Ltd each realized 300,000 tons, and Anhui BBCA Biochemical Co., Ltd, 320,000 tons. The above mentioned four companies reached a total production of bio-ethanol 1.2 million tons.
Authorized by the State Department in Feb 2004, extended pilot work has been carried out in five provinces, that is, Heilongjiang, Jilin, Liaoning, Henan and Anhui and 27 cities of Hebei, Shandong, Jiangsu and Hubei to experiment the use of bio-ethanol for automobile fuel. The consumption of bio-ethanol has taken up 20% that of national total gasoline consumption.
